Message type: E = Error
Message class: ADS2KIPUPL_API_AL - Message Class for SPEC 2000 IP Upload API
Message number: 150
Message text: Invalid UPDATEFLAG for DST (&1 - &2)

ADS2KIPUPL_API_AL150 Invalid UPDATEFLAG for DST (&1 - &2)
typically occurs in the context of data transfer or data updates in SAP systems, particularly when dealing with the Advanced Data Services (ADS) or similar data processing functionalities.Cause:
The error message indicates that there is an invalid
UPDATEFLAG
being used for a Data Source Type (DST). TheUPDATEFLAG
is a parameter that determines how data should be updated in the target system. The error suggests that the value provided for theUPDATEFLAG
is not recognized or is not valid for the specified data source.Common causes for this error include:
- Incorrect Configuration: The configuration for the data source may have an invalid or unsupported
UPDATEFLAG
.- Data Source Type Issues: The data source type may not support the operation being attempted with the given
UPDATEFLAG
.- Data Integrity Issues: There may be issues with the data being processed that lead to an invalid state for the
UPDATEFLAG
.Solution:
To resolve the error, consider the following steps:
Check the Configuration:
- Review the configuration settings for the data source in question. Ensure that the
UPDATEFLAG
being used is valid for the specific data source type.- Consult the documentation for the specific data source type to understand the valid values for
UPDATEFLAG
.Validate Data Source Type:
- Ensure that the data source type (DST) you are working with supports the operation you are trying to perform. If necessary, switch to a different data source type that is compatible with the desired operation.
Review the Data:
- Check the data being processed to ensure that it is in a valid state. Look for any anomalies or inconsistencies that might lead to the error.
Consult SAP Notes:
- Search for relevant SAP Notes or Knowledge Base Articles (KBAs) that may address this specific error. SAP frequently updates its documentation and may have provided solutions or patches for known issues.
Debugging:
- If you have access to debugging tools, consider debugging the process to identify where the invalid
UPDATEFLAG
is being set or passed.Contact SAP Support:
- If the issue persists after trying the above steps, consider reaching out to SAP Support for further assistance. Provide them with detailed information about the error, including the context in which it occurs and any relevant configuration settings.
